Conformal Field Theory with Periodic Time
arXiv:2512.09089
Abstract
It is shown that time-ordered correlation functions of a unitary CFT in 2D Minkowski space admit a single-valued, conformally-invariant extension to the Lorentzian signature torus provided that the spatial and temporal radii are equal. The result extends to Lorentzian CFT on equal-radii under the assumption that branch cuts occur only when a pair of operator insertions are null separated.
